UPDATE: Big Island police have located 31-year-old Valerie Sanchez of Ocean View, who was wanted on three outstanding warrants and for questioning in connection with other criminal incidents. She was arrested Tuesday morning in Ocean View.

Big Island police are asking for the public’s assistance with locating two Ka‘u residents who are wanted on outstanding warrants.

Valerie Sanchez, 31, of Ocean View is wanted on three bench warrants for criminal contempt of court. She is also being sought for questioning in connection with other criminal incidents, according to the Hawaii Police Department. Sanchez is described as being of Puerto Rican descent, 5 feet, 6 inches tall, weighing 120 pounds, with black hair and brown eyes.

Wade Baji Jr. is a 37-year-old Na‘alehu man who is wanted on two bench warrants for criminal contempt of court and a warrant of arrest for violating probation, according to police. He is also being sought for questioning in connection with a trespassing incident. Baji is described as being of Hawaiian descent, 6 feet, 2 inches tall, weighing 270 pounds, with black hair and brown eyes.
